  • the invention relates to a texturing nozzle for treatment of a thread-like material in one between at least two superimposed base body with shaped treatment channel at least one nozzle body for supplying a gaseous treatment medium and at least one venting part in the treatment channel.
  • Multifilaments are made of synthetic polymers, for example made of polypropylene, polyamide, polyester or the like Threads, which are used in various areas.
  • Facilities for the production of multifilament threads include an extruder, in which the starting material in the form of granules is melted and pressed through a spinneret.
  • Each according to the desired number of filaments per thread Corresponding number of holes through which the Plastic material is pressed.
  • the holes in the spinneret can have other cross-sectional shapes in addition to a round cross-section, to give the filaments special properties.
  • the Extrusion process follows a cooling process, after which the filaments to be summarized in the thread.
  • a texturing nozzle of the type specified is, for example in US 4 949 441 A and the corresponding EP 495 886 B1 described.
  • a filament yarn is passed through an injector nozzle sucked in and with hot compressed air, which is deflected accordingly is pulled down. Then the thread hits at high speed and plasticizing temperature in one with many Slotted chamber on a tangle plug, causing it very often and unevenly kinked, i.e. curled.
  • To The texturing is used to cool down the yarn Cooling drums guided and then usually in another Stage swirled, i.e. Knot introduced so that the filaments are fixed in the yarn before the yarn is spooled is wound up.
  • the texturing nozzle consists of a base body, a cover plate and an inner plate in between, which consists of a stack of layers, one of which forms a longitudinal channel, the cross section of which is between the inlet and outlet changes in both width and height.
  • the base body with two spaced apart Provide holes through which a fluid for treatment a strand material is fed through the channel.
  • the stack-like coating of the inner plate has the advantage that when the canal walls are worn, only the one that forms the canal Layer needs to be replaced.
  • this advantage comes with bought the disadvantage that building an inner panel with stacked Layers both in the production and in the Assembly involves a lot of effort.
  • DE 30 19 302 A1 discloses a nozzle for swirling Yarns with a closed yarn run channel of rectangular Cross section and gas supply channels, in which the channel is on a Broadside or stepped on both broadsides, the extensions of the yarn runner open again narrow the original cross section.
  • US 3,638,291 A describes a texturing nozzle in which the body forming the channel consists of only two parts, their opposite surfaces are flat, wherein in formed the surface of one body of the yarn run channel which has a constant depth and lateral recesses owns.
  • DE 38 29 150 A1 describes an air nozzle for pneumatic False twist spinning, which consists of sections.
  • the Section, which after the containing the compressed air channels Part is arranged is made of harder, more wear-resistant Material such as Ceramics, built up.
  • DE 39 27 910 A1 describes a false twist nozzle for Pneumatic false twist spinning, in order to reduce the Cross section of the outlet opening at least part of the inner wall of the blow duct with a coating or an insert is provided, which consists for example of ceramic.
  • the object of the invention is to create a texturing nozzle, which is easy to manufacture, easy to assemble and easy maintenance.
  • the more sensitive and faster worn components of the texturing nozzle be easily and quickly exchangeable.
  • Through the Texturing nozzle according to the invention are yarns with the best possible and also be able to produce properties that are as symmetrical as possible. An adjustment of the texturing nozzle to different yarn properties should be carried out as quickly and easily as possible without that the entire texturing nozzle has to be replaced.
  • the more resistant material is advantageously made made of ceramic material. Apart from the poorer workability ceramics has a number of advantages.
  • this is more resistant Material provided by an insert in the base body. This results in easy and quick interchangeability of worn components without the entire texturing nozzle needs to be replaced. On the other hand, the texturing nozzle by changing such inserts easily to changed conditions, how changed yarn properties are adjusted.
  • the more resistant material can also be used be provided by an attachment on the base body.
  • the insert or attachment advantageously includes the Nozzle body of the texturing nozzle.
  • the nozzle body is one component of the texturing nozzle that is particularly susceptible to wear. About that In addition, the yarn properties are through the nozzle body significantly influenced.
  • the suspension can be formed by cuts in the insert his.
  • the Treatment channel in the ventilation part square cross-section has ventilation windows formed by perforated sheets or the like on each side of the treatment channel. Due to the symmetrical Training of the venting part is one if possible symmetrical flow of the texturing air and therefore even Yarn properties achieved. It can also be an undesirable Propagation of the swirl can be prevented effectively.
  • the texturing nozzle according to the invention results in a Flow guidance through which together with the exhaust air zone and the preferably a square version of the treatment channel very compact stopper with very even stopper density as well as a very high and even crimp in the yarn.
  • the top view of the base body 1 is one Texturing nozzle shown. Via a thread inlet channel 2 Thread to be textured introduced into the texturing nozzle.
  • the nozzle body 5 is through supply channels 3 for the gaseous treatment medium educated.
  • the treatment medium preferably air or superheated steam, is over at very high speed the supply channels 3 are injected into the treatment channel 6, so that it at the exit point 4 of the nozzle body 5 for swirl generation comes, which deforms the thread accordingly.
  • the traffic jam 7 of the treatment channel 6 there is at least one venting part 8, through which the injected gas is extracted.
  • the channel cross section in the guide part 9 can be textured yarn be rejuvenated.
  • the cross section of the treatment channel 6 can be round, square or rectangular and varies in its dimensions at least in parts between entry and exit of the filamentary material to be treated.
  • the two base body 1 of the Texturing nozzle can be manual, pneumatic, hydraulic or be electrically closed.
  • the two base bodies 1 are in generally not symmetrical. That is more advantageous Treatment channel 6 only in a base body 1 of the texturing nozzle provided, while the opposite body is executed is.
  • the treatment channel 6 is advantageously at least in some areas with a more resistant material formed as the base body 1, causing a harmful influence of the treatment medium is avoided as much as possible. In this way, a coating or lining made of more resistant Material, for example ceramic his.
  • more resistant Material for example ceramic his.
  • the treatment channel 6 is through formed an insert 10 which is used to form the aforementioned Coating or lining provided and made of resistant Material exists and in a corresponding Recess of the base body 1 is inserted.
  • the insert 10 can by appropriate bolts or Screw connections are connected to the base body 1.
  • a Resilient mounting of the insert has advantages because it folds up the base body 1 of the texturing nozzle has an optimal contact pressure is caused.
  • the coating, lining or the insert 10 can also be used only in partial areas of the treatment channel 6 be present. A more robust version is important in those areas where the treatment channel 6 is wider where the thread is crimped, because in these areas the wear of the wall of the treatment channel 6 is greatest.
  • the insert 10 includes the nozzle body 5 of the Texturing nozzle.
  • the insert 10 becomes perpendicular to the longitudinal direction of the treatment channel 6 inserted into the base body 1 and with screwed or connected accordingly.
  • a magnetic one Connection between base body 1 and insert 10 is possible.
  • the nozzle body 5 is also in the Insert 10 included, but in the base body 1 on the thread inlet channel 2 used in the longitudinal direction of the same.
  • the variant 5 includes an attachment 11, the nozzle body 5.
  • Der Attachment 11 is on the input side on the front side of the base body 1 of the texturing nozzle attached. Similar to the ones shown Inserts 10 or attachments 11 for forming the nozzle body 5 can these also form the treatment channel 6 or parts thereof. This makes wearing parts of the texturing nozzle quick and easy replaced or the texturing nozzle slightly changed Yarn properties are adjusted.
  • perforated plate 12 which for formation of the venting part 8 of the texturing nozzle in the storage zone 7 of the Treatment channel 6 are used.
  • a square Cross section of the treatment channel 6 are two such perforated plates 12 arranged in the treatment channel 6.
  • the holes 13 in the perforated plate 12 can slots may also be provided, which, however, are particularly thin Sheet metal compared to holes 13 are disadvantageous. On the other hand, they are Holes 13 more susceptible to pollution.
  • the perforated sheets 12 can via corresponding magnets, which in the base body 1 of the Texturing nozzle are arranged, are connected to this.
  • the perforated plates 12 can also be used with the corresponding inserts Perforations are provided (not shown).
  • Fig. 9 shows an embodiment of a round insert 10 to form a nozzle body 5 of the texturing nozzle on both sides from the channel for the thread one feed channel 3 for each comprises the gaseous treatment medium.
  • the Insert 10 is made of more resistant material than that Base body 1. A production of the insert 10 from ceramic Materials are possible. To achieve certain yarn properties the feed channels 3 can also be designed asymmetrically his. Precisely through the design of the nozzle body 5 as an insert 10 make such changes to achieve different Yarn properties only make sense.
  • the yarn runs after the texturing nozzle over a cooling drum and is then on appropriate Rolls wound and stands for the further Processing available. It is advantageous for the route between texturing nozzle and cooling drum as short as possible.
  • the one following the texturing nozzle The guide part can be designed asymmetrically and the texturing nozzle be brought up to the cooling drum in such a way that this forms the other part of the tour.
  • the plug becomes directly the Cooling drum fed and the plug speed through the Cooling drum speed regulated. To fix the plug on the Cooling drum is usually wrapped multiple times.
  • 11a and 11b show the top view and side view a circular insert 10 to form the nozzle body 5 of the Texturing nozzle. Close to the thread inlet channel 2 on both sides Feed channels 3 for the gaseous treatment medium. The twisted Thread is passed on at the exit point 4. How 11b can be seen, the insert 10 has a Row of incisions 14 or the like, which are designed so that a spring action when inserting the insert 10 in the Base body 1 of the texturing nozzle results.
  • the texturing nozzle shown is for the simultaneous production of two yarns designed.
  • the two lines are drawn in parallel arranged treatment channels 6 and the arranged in parallel Venting parts 8.
  • a channel closes at each venting part 8 of the guide part 9 in which the yarn plug is passed on until it is finally wrapped around on a cooling drum will (not shown).
  • the yarn plugs are held by brake rails 15, which are pivotably mounted via a joint 16, passed in the guide part 9 before the cooling drum (not shown) are supplied.
  • the guide part 9 can also be in one piece produced with a base body 1 of the texturing nozzle his.
